Why the Wheel Stopped Turning

Amazon Prime Video’s The Wheel of Time, a beloved fantasy series, was abruptly cancelled after three seasons, announced on May 24, 2025. The decision has sparked a firestorm of reactions across the USA, dominating social media platforms like X. Fans are devastated, and the news is trending due to the show’s passionate fanbase, its cliffhanger ending, and debates about Amazon’s focus on rival fantasy series The Rings of Power. The Wheel of Time: A Brief History

Based on Robert Jordan’s 14-book epic, The Wheel of Time premiered in 2021, following heroes like Rand al’Thor and Moiraine in a battle against the Dark One. Despite mixed reviews, its diverse cast and ambitious scope won a loyal audience.
